Robert "Bob" White, age 93, of Flushing, went home to be with his Lord and Savior Jesus Christ on Sunday, February 16, 2025. Bob was born to Henry and Reva White in Flint, MI as the fourth of seven children. He grew up in the Flint area and graduated from Swartz Creek High School in 1950. In his youth, Bob pushed a Good Humor cart, selling Eskimo pies. In Swartz Creek, he worked on a farm while participating in multiple sports and serving as Class President. After graduation, Bob served in the US Navy from 1951 until 1953 on an aircraft carrier. In April of 1953, he married his sweetheart, Donna Hartfelder. Bob and Donna spent their first year of marriage in California where he served. When they returned home, Bob completed his apprenticeship in tool making from GMI (General Motors Institute). Bob worked as a Toolmaker at Buick for 43 years. For most of their 71 years of marriage, Bob and Donna resided in Flushing, MI where they raised six children. Bob coached many Little League teams over the years and even was instrumental in getting girls sports into Flushing High School for his daughters. Always the innovator, Bob even constructed a regulation size backstop for his kids and their friends to play softball in the side yard. 

Bob enjoyed gardening and yard work and was so proud of his orange Allis Chalmers tractor which he used to mow and pull a wagon full of grandkids. He also enjoyed music, playing guitar, harmonica, mandolin and violin. If you were around Bob much, you probably were serenaded with, “How Much Is That Doggy in the Window?”. Perhaps his most significant hobby though, was teaching and studying the Bible. Bob taught Sunday School to many kids through the years and enjoyed participating in Bible Study Fellowship. 

Bob is survived by his loving wife, Donna; brother, Lawrence; 6 children, Linda, Nancy (Steve), Mary, Robb (Denise), Deana (Kevin) and Rich (Sue). Bob is further survived by 21 grandkids and their spouses and 36 great-grandkids. Bob was preceded in death by his parents, Henry and Reva White; brothers, Don, Doug, Bill and Dick; his sister, Wanda and son-in-law, Michael Wheeler.
